Wheat flour consumption in Thailand continues to rise

TMILL, the major wheat flour producer and distributor in Thailand, states that the production and distribution of wheat flour of this year may not be very high because the production has to be limited to maintain costs and keep an eye on wheat production from the global market. All the factors, including seasonal factors and transport in 2022, directly affect the business. Concerning the demand for wheat flour, consumption is still expanding. The wheat flour price of the last year is USD 0.39 per kg, and the current price is USD 0.55 per kg.

In Thailand, there is a continuous growth trend. The main raw material for wheat flour production is wheat, a grain that grows well in cold environments and cannot be grown in the country. Therefore, it is necessary to import, and types of grain that Thailand regularly import is as below:
- US Hard Wheat: Dark Northern Spring ("DNS") and Hard Red Winter ("HRW").
- USA Soft Wheat: Western White and AUS Standard White.

Meanwhile, it is estimated that in 2022, Thailand will import more than 2.5 million MT of wheat. The import ratio by country of origin is as follows: The United States(55%), Australia(25%), Canada(15%), and other countries(5%).
